Before the vote, a congressional take on the Wall Street bailout bill

The World

The $700 billion Wall Street bailout bill heads to the House for a vote today. We talk to Congresswoman Carolyn Maloney, D-N.Y., about the bailout and how it developed over the weekend. Guest: Representative Carolyn Maloney, D-N.Y., sits on the House Financial Services Committee
